The Spotlight on The Windsor Castle

Traditional Charm Meets Gastro Pub Comfort Near London’s Live Music Scene

Nestled in the heart of Marylebone, The Windsor Castle is a cozy and inviting gastro pub that blends traditional British pub charm with elevated comfort food. Just a short walk from popular concert venues and Regent’s Park, this laid-back spot is ideal for grabbing a pre-show pint or hearty meal.

Inside, you’ll find a warm, wood-paneled interior, friendly staff, and a welcoming crowd. With a business casual dress code and a menu full of British classics done right, it’s a go-to for locals and travelers alike.

What People Say

Reviewers on TripAdvisor and OpenTable praise The Windsor Castle for its top-notch Sunday roasts, excellent beer selection, and warm, welcoming staff. Many mention the “relaxed but lively” vibe and how it's a great spot for both locals and tourists to unwind. The food is consistently described as “delicious,” with generous portions and good value for central London.

Areas for Improvement

Some guests note that it can get a bit busy during peak hours, especially on weekends, so reserving a table ahead of time is a smart move. A few have mentioned that the lighting is a touch dim in the evening—cozy for some, but not ideal if you're reading a menu without your glasses.
